What we heard : 2017 Manitoba land use planning gathering, conference and trade show summary report

Summary: This report provides a summary of what we heard during the facilitated table discussions and complements the 2017 Manitoba Land Use Planning Gathering, Conference and Trade Show Evaluation Report. The goal of the table discussion was to learn about, discuss and advance the thinking around the topics of Indigenous Knowledge and land use planning. What we heard was compiled to understand the priorities, challenges and recommendations to improve land use planning in Manitoba.

General Note:
The first Manitoba Land Use Planning Gathering, Conference and Trade Show took place in Winnipeg,Manitoba at the Canad Inns Destination Centre Polo Park from January 31 – February 2, 2017.
